Description

Description: The eBioABL-93 monoclonal antibody reacts with mouse CD107b, also known as lysosomal-associated membrane protein-2 (LAMP-2). CD107b is a highly glycosylated protein of approximately 120 kDa that is expressed intracellularly in lysosomal membranes. It is also transiently expressed on the surface of cytolytic T cells during degranulation, but to a lesser extent than CD107a. It has been reported that CD107b may be identical to the mouse Mac-3 antigen.
